It would also help us a lot if you could run from the command line with
IMAP and related logging turned on; set the environment variable

NSPR_LOG_MODULES=imap:5,ImapAutoSync:5,msgdb:5,timestamp,sync

before starting Thunderbird, and capture all the output to the console
(stdout/stderr for you Linux types). This will include headers and
contents of email messages, so if you don't want to publicly post it on
Bugzilla you can either send it directly to me or get in touch on
irc.mozilla.org #maildev and we'll work together to extract the relevant
info.
